In India, local products like spices, textiles, and handicrafts are highly valued for their quality and cultural significance. For example, Indian spices such as turmeric and cardamom are known worldwide for their flavor and health benefits. Similarly, traditional textiles like silk sarees and cotton garments showcase intricate designs and craftsmanship. Handicrafts, including pottery and jewelry, reflect the rich heritage of various regions. These products not only support local economies but also attract global interest, making them essential to India\“s identity and trade. |
